The president has said he doesn’t care that, either way, the US has been militarily victorious. But that sounds a lot like bluster. This is a highly unpopular war. It’s approved by about one in three Americans. Donald Trump’s personal approval ratings have gone down dramatically as the stock market has gone down and oil prices have gone up. Moreover, the sticking point is the Strait of Hormuz, which Iran continues to control. So, Trump wants these things to end. He clearly sent JD Vance as a sign that the US was taking these talks seriously.
